Recap: Brookfield Central Lancers vs. Brookfield Academy Blue Knights

The Brookfield Central Lancers can finally bid farewell to their nine-game losing streak thanks to their game on Wednesday. They came out on top against Brookfield Academy by a score of 62-51. The victory was just what Brookfield Central needed coming off of a 61-35 loss in their prior match.

Brookfield Central was led to victory by Josie Piurkowski and Dylan Romero. Piurkowski scored 21 points along with nine rebounds and three steals, while Romero scored 18 points along with nine rebounds and three steals. Grace Luedke was another key contributor, scoring ten points along with nine rebounds.

Brookfield Academy's loss came despite a true team effort from the offense,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was Madison York, who scored 19 points. As a matter of fact, that's the most points York has scored all season. The team also got some help courtesy of Amelia Rigel, who scored 13 points.

Brookfield Central's victory ended a ten-game drought at home dating back to last season and bumped them up to 2-12. As for Brookfield Academy,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 7-6.
